leguatia
\\ˌlegyüˈāsh(ē)ə\ noun
Usage: capitalized
Etymology: New Latin, from François Leguat died 1735 French Huguenot traveler + New Latin -ia
: a genus of fossil birds including an extinct rail (L. gigantea) found in the Mascarene islands
